Summertime Fregola 

Summertime Fregola 

Full of peas, lemon, zucchini — perfect to curb the heat!

Ingredients:

 1/2 a white onion, 1 medium courgette, 200g frozen peas, 4 cloves of garlic, 1 red chilli, 250g italian fregola, 1 tbsp fresh mint, 1 tbsp fresh chives, 1/2 lemon, 450ml vegetable stock/ chicken stock, salt, pepper, and olive oil

How to cook it:

  • Dice the onion, chilli and zucchini and mince the garlic. Get your chicken or vegetable stock ready after prepping your ingredients
  • Heat olive oil in a pan and begin to fry the onions with a pinch of salt until translucent for about 5 minutes. Then add the zucchini and fry for another couple of minutes before adding the garlic and chilli
  • Pour in the fregola and stir well so it’s coated in all the juices.
  • Add your stock and the frozen peas, bring it to a gentle boil and let simmer until fregola is plump and tender. Stir regularly so it doesn’t burn! This should take about 10 to 15 minutes
  • Finish with the chopped herbs, lemon juice and lemon zest

Plate your summer time fregola and enjoy it with a glass of soda or white wine!
